import gleam/dict import gleam/list import gleam/option.{None, Some} import gleam/string import oaspec/internal/codegen/context.{type Context} import oaspec/internal/openapi/spec.{ type HttpMethod, type Operation, type Resolved, } /// Collect all operations from the spec with their IDs, paths, and methods. /// Handles path-level parameter inheritance, security inheritance, and /// operationId generation from method + path when not specified. pub fn collect_operations( ctx: Context, ) -> List(#(String, Operation(Resolved), String, HttpMethod)) { let paths = list.sort(dict.to_list(context.spec(ctx).paths), fn(a, b) { string.compare(a.0, b.0) }) list.flat_map(paths, fn(entry) { let #(path, ref_or) = entry // All path-level refs are resolved by this point let path_item = spec.unwrap_ref(ref_or) { let ops = [ #(path_item.get, spec.Get), #(path_item.post, spec.Post), #(path_item.put, spec.Put), #(path_item.delete, spec.Delete), #(path_item.patch, spec.Patch), #(path_item.head, spec.Head), #(path_item.options, spec.Options), #(path_item.trace, spec.Trace), ] list.filter_map(ops, fn(op_entry) { let #(maybe_op, method) = op_entry case maybe_op { Some(operation) -> { // Merge path-level parameters with operation parameters. // Operation params take precedence by (name, in) key per OpenAPI spec. let op_param_keys = list.map(operation.parameters, fn(ref_p) { let parameter = spec.unwrap_ref(ref_p) #(parameter.name, parameter.in_) }) let inherited_params = list.filter(path_item.parameters, fn(ref_p) { let parameter = spec.unwrap_ref(ref_p) !list.contains(op_param_keys, #(parameter.name, parameter.in_)) }) let merged_params = list.append(inherited_params, operation.parameters) // Inherit top-level security if operation doesn't define its own. // operation.security = None → inherit, Some([]) → no security, // Some([...]) → use operation-level. let effective_security = case operation.security { Some(sec) -> sec None -> context.spec(ctx).security } // Inherit path-level servers when operation doesn't define its own. // OpenAPI precedence: operation.servers > path_item.servers > spec.servers let effective_servers = case operation.servers { [_, ..] -> operation.servers [] -> path_item.servers } let operation = spec.Operation( ..operation, parameters: merged_params, security: Some(effective_security), servers: effective_servers, ) let op_id = case operation.operation_id { Some(id) -> id None -> spec.method_to_lower(method) <> "_" <> string.replace(path, "/", "_") |> string.replace("{", "") |> string.replace("}", "") } Ok(#(op_id, operation, path, method)) } None -> Error(Nil) } }) } }) }
